It's Worrisome How Nigerians Take Pictures, Video At Crash Scenes Rather than Aid victims – Gov.Obaseki

 It's Worrisome How Nigerians Take Pictures, Video At Crash Scenes Rather than Aid victims – Gov.Obaseki
Edo state Governor, Godwin Obaseki voiced out his displeasure with the nonchalant attitude of alot of Nigerians at accident scenes, describing it as `worrisome’.
Speaking in Abuja on Tuesday at the commencement of activities to mark the 2017 African Union Road Safety Day/ World Day of Remembrance for Victims of Road Traffic Crashes. “When road crashes occur, prompt response of various relevant agencies should be required to rescue and evacuate the victims for optimal medical care.

“But there is a trend we are observing: I ran into a road crash, very fatal one, a couple of months ago.

“Rather than people rushing to aid victims, you had people standing by and using their cell phones to record those crashes.
“I found that worrisome and it is something we the agencies should take on and encourage and educate people that we must be first responders.
